Innovations in Ingredients

The Rise of Plant-Based Surfactants

One of the most notable innovations in eco-friendly cleaning agents is the use of plant-based surfactants. Unlike traditional surfactants derived from petrochemicals that can be harmful to aquatic life, plant-based alternatives such as those made from coconut or palm oil offer effective cleaning power without the environmental baggage. This shift not only protects waterways but also aligns with consumer demand for natural products.

Enzymatic Cleaners

Enzymatic cleaners are another exciting advancement in the cleaning industry. These products utilize enzymes to break down stains, odors, and residues, providing a powerful clean without the need for harsh chemicals. Enzymes can target specific types of stains, such as protein, grease, or starch, making them highly efficient and specialized for different cleaning needs.

Sustainable Packaging Solutions

The Move Towards Biodegradable Materials

Eco-friendly cleaning agents are also redefining packaging practices. Many manufacturers are transitioning to biodegradable or recyclable materials to minimize plastic waste. Brands are increasingly adopting refillable options, allowing consumers to reuse containers and reduce single-use plastic consumption.

Another significant innovation in packaging is the shift towards concentrated cleaning agents. These products require less packaging and transportation, ultimately lowering carbon emissions associated with shipping. A small amount of concentrated cleaner can accomplish as much as several conventional cleaning products, providing consumers with a more eco-friendly and economical choice.
